This is an original 1900 halftone print of the entrance to the temples in Nikko, Japan. Nikko is an illustration of the architectural style of the Edo period as applied to Shinto shrines and Buddhist temples. The temples are an example of a traditional Japanese religious center, associated with the Shinto perception of the relationship of man with nature, in which mountains and forests have a sacred meaning and are objects of veneration.
